Labour has returned 13 councillors to Kensington and Chelsea Council, taking all five wards in the north of the borough at a time when parties across the country have faced a difficult local election landscape.
This result is a testament to the hard work of our candidates and the trust residents have placed in Labour to deliver for their communities. We are proud to represent Colville, Dalgarno, Golborne, Notting Dale, and St Helen’s Wards, and we will get straight to work holding the Conservative administration to account.
Our Labour councillors are:
Colville: Monica Press, Jack Reason, Cihan Cheron
Dalgarno: Alex Porter, Abdullahi Nur
Golborne: Nadia Nail, Peter Marshall, Sina Lari
Notting Dale: Claire Simmons, Portia Thaxter, Kasim Ali
St Helen’s: Billy Beckett, Lucy Shaw
